CHEK2 genes are tumor-suppressor genes that help prevent cells from growing and dividing too fast or in an uncontrolled way.A pathogenic variant in the CHEK2 gene affects the growth and function of a cell. Individuals with a pathogenic variant in the CHEK2 gene are at an increased risk for developing breast and colon cancer..
